Riviere

Developer: Frasers Property Singapore
No. Of Units: 455 residential units, 80 service apartments with 3 conservation warehouses
Tenure: 99 Leasehold
District: 03
TOP: Quarter 4 2022

About Riviere

Riviere at Jiak Kim Street is a luxurious condominium development located in District 3 at the former site of Zouk, a popular dance club for over 25 years. Developed by Frasers Property Limited, one of the leading property developers in Singapore, Riviere at Jiak Kim Street offers a high-end living experience unmatched by any other development in the region.

The development is located in the highly sought-after River Valley area, known for its vibrant nightlife, rich cultural heritage, and proximity to some of Singapore’s best dining, shopping, and entertainment options. The area also has several prestigious schools, making it a popular choice among families with young children.

Riviere at Jiak Kim Street is situated on the banks of the Singapore River, providing residents with stunning waterfront views and easy access to the riverfront promenade. The development comprises two 36-story residential towers and a low-rise heritage building meticulously restored and converted into a clubhouse for residents to enjoy.

The residential towers at Riviere at Jiak Kim Street feature 455 luxurious apartments, ranging from one to four-bedroom units. The apartments have been designed to provide residents with the utmost comfort and convenience, with spacious living areas, modern appliances, and high-quality finishes.

Residents of Riviere at Jiak Kim Street also have access to many amenities, including a lap pool, a fully-equipped gym and a playground for children. The development also features several communal spaces, including a rooftop garden at the sky deck, a lounge, and a clubhouse, which can be used for private events and gatherings. The three conservation warehouses which used to house Zouk will also be transformed into a lifestyle destination, enhancing value for the residents.

One of the standout features of Riviere at Jiak Kim Street is its location. The development is just a short walk from the Great World City shopping mall, which features a wide range of international and local retailers, a cinema, a supermarket, and a food court. It is also close to several popular dining destinations, such as Clarke Quay and Robertson Quay, where residents can sample various local and international cuisines.

In addition, Riviere at Jiak Kim Street is well-connected to the rest of Singapore, with easy access to major roads and highways. The development is just a few minutes drive from the Central Business District, making it an ideal choice for city professionals.
